SpecStudio is a free, browser-based tool for interior designers that runs the entire FF&E workflow in one place. Build a spec sheet with rooms, vendors, dimensions, and cost vs. client price, then send a Client View where your client approves or passes on each item.
From what's approved, SpecStudio automatically generates invoices and per-vendor purchase orders, plus a live budget tracker showing specified vs. approved vs. remaining by room. Everything exports to clean, client-ready PDFs.
There's no signup and nothing to install โ it opens instantly and saves your work in the browser. It's built for independent interior designers and small studios who want to skip the spreadsheet-and-email mess of FF&E specification and get to client-ready deliverables in minutes.

SpecStudio came out of watching interior designers juggle FF&E specs across spreadsheets, email chains, and PDFs just to answer one question: which items did the client actually approve? It was built to run that whole flow โ spec sheet, client approval, invoice, purchase orders, budget โ in one simple browser tool.

Foundation is a mobile-first responsive front-end framework that provides a range of CSS and JavaScript components for creating websites quickly. Itโs often seen as a competitor to Bootstrap, offering more flexibility and customization options. - Source: dev.to / almost 2 years ago

Foundation is another popular open-source front-end framework, similar to Bootstrap, but with its own set of features and design principles. It was created by ZURB a design and development company in 2011. And is also maintained by a community of developers. - Source: dev.to / over 2 years ago
